BASELINE PLASMA CHOLINESTERASE ACTIVITIES IN ARGENTINE SADDLE HORSES FROM SABANA DE BOGOTá

Keywords: cholinesterase, ache, bche, horses.

Full-Text   Cite this paper   Add to My Lib

Abstract:

the determination of cholinesterase (che) activity in domestic animals is of great importance for diagnosis and research purposes. the present work was aimed to determine the baseline plasma che activities (acetylcholinesterase, ache and butyrylcholinestarase, bche) of argentine saddle horses sampled from equine farms of bogota (colombia) and its surroundings. plasma ache and bche catalytic activities were measured in 60 healthy horses by spectrophotometry within the visible spectrum (405 nm). ache mean ± sd values (nmols/ml/min) for males (n=32) were 1566 ± 301. age intervals results were, 0.5-5 years: 1526 ± 295, 6-10 years: 1532 ± 313, 11-15 years: 1615 ± 279, and > 15 years: 1617 ± 335. as for females (n=28), mean ache was 1323 ± 432, with age intervals as follows, 0.5-5 years: 719 ± 108, 6-10 years: 1603 ± 313, 11-15 years: 1225 ± 294, > 15 years: 1519 ± 369. bche in males were 3304 ± 822; with age intervals, 0.5-5 years: 3383 ± 715, 6-10 years: 3360 ± 766, 11-15 years: 3267 ± 1064, > 15 years: 3206 ± 861. as for females, bche values were 3097 ± 432, with age intervals: 0.5-5 years: 2467 ± 981, 6-10 years: 3668 ± 750, 11-15 years: 3238 ± 979, and > 15 years: 3015 ± 925. ache was significantly different between males and females (t test, p < 0.05) and for both genders when age groups were compared (anova, p < 0.05). bche had higher values than ache for both genders and yet no significant difference was found when genders were compared. no differences were found in bche for age groups in both genders. in a second test, 15 random samples, kept at 4 oc for 72 hours, were analyzed for variations when measured every 24h. neither ache nor bche had significant variations in these 24h-apart measurements. the present investigation found baseline activities for the two types of plasma cholinesterases in argentinian saddle horses. this will allow researchers and clinicians to count on reference values for diagnosis and comparative purposes.
